Fethard
Place
Step back in time in Fethard, one of Ireland's most intact medieval walled towns. Explore its historical fortifications and enjoy the local pub food, especially after a hunt for the Sheela-na-Gigs.

Ballinacarriga Castle
Historical landmark
4.7
Discover the ancient Sheela-na-Gig carving embedded in the outer wall of this historic castle. This hidden gem offers a glimpse into Ireland's mysterious past, easy to find right above the door.
